What should I pay attention to when connecting battery packs in series

The basic concept when connecting in series is that you add the voltages of the batteries together, but the amp hour capacity remains the same. As in the diagram above, two 6 volt 4.5 ah batteries wired in series are capable of providing 12 volts (6 volts + 6 volts) and 4.5 amp hours. This is where most tutorials end, but.

6 FAQs about [What should I pay attention to when connecting battery packs in series]

What does it mean to connect batteries in a series?

Connecting batteries in series is when you tether two or more batteries to boost the battery system’s overall voltage. It’s worth noting that connecting batteries in a series doesn’t increase ampere capacity. The batteries are tethered end-to-end by connecting the positive terminal of one battery to the negative terminal of the next one.

How do I connect my batteries in series?

To connect your batteries in series, please follow these simple steps; Connect the negative terminal of the first battery to the positive terminal of the next. You will do this until all the batteries are connected in a line or series in this case.

How to wire multiple batteries in series?

To wire multiple batteries in series, connect the negative terminal (-) of one battery to the positive terminal (+) of another, and do the same to the rest. Does connecting batteries in a series increase ampere capacity?

It’s worth noting that connecting batteries in a series doesn’t increase ampere capacity. The batteries are tethered end-to-end by connecting the positive terminal of one battery to the negative terminal of the next one. This way the voltage of the connected batteries is added together.

What happens if you charge a battery in series?

When charging batteries in series, battery imbalance is common. This causes some batteries to discharge more quickly than others which ultimately leads to shorter battery lifespans. In contrast to batteries in series, batteries in parallel only increase the amp capacity rather than voltage. This means you can power your devices for much longer.
